The Dandridge Lion’s Club recently celebrated the 75th Anniversary of its Charter, which was delivered on March 30, 1939. Chartered with 24 members, none of the original members are still living. Though the original Charter Night was held in the Maury High School, the majority of meetings during the first several years were held at the Shepard Inn located in the Historic Town Square. With a nod to days of old, the 75th Anniversary celebration was also held in the newly restored Shepard Inn. Distinguished guests for the evening were current District Governor Mike McDonough and his wife Jane, District Governor Elect Ed Gibbons and his wife Theresa and 1st Vice District Governor Elect Fletcher Stevens and his wife Jackie.

Dandridge Club President Travis Hurdle joined Doug Goddard and Jim Everett in addressing the group. Goddard and Everett spoke on the history of the organization and its place in community as one of the surviving charitable organizations.
